Mr. Corbet A Adams, Jr., 84, of Cabot, died Monday, January 25, 2010 at St. Vincents North in Sherwood, Ark. He was born in Lake City and had lived in Cabot for the past 9 years and was formerly of Powhatan, Holland, Mich., and Trumann. He was a retired tool and die maker, veteran of the U.S. Navy and World War II, and of the Baptist faith. Mr. Adams was preceded in death by his first wife, Dora Lee Adams in 1999, and second wife, Anna Lou Adams in 2007, three brothers, Austin Adams, Jessye T Adams and David E Adams and his parents, Corbet A Adams, Sr., and Ola Jane Cooper Adams, and his grandparents, Thomas Jefferson Adams and Maggie Mae Graham Adams.

Survivors include one son, Corbet A Adams III of Memphis; four daughters, Patricia Rietveld and Donna Van Huis both of Holland, MI., Sandra Adams of Cabot and Debra Whitaker of Paragould; one step-daughter, Shirley Moerbe of Vernon, Tex.; one sister, Lucille Puryear of Trumann; one brother, Donald Adams of Jackson, Tenn.; 8 grandchildren and 5 great-grandchildren.

Funeral service will be Wednesday afternoon at 1:00 p.m. in the chapel of Thompson Funeral Home in Trumann with Dr. Tad Rogers officiating. Private burial will follow in Jonesboro Memorial Park in Jonesboro, AR.

Visitation will be Wednesday from 12:00 noon until 1:00 p.m. at Thompson Funeral Home.
